The Assistant Superintendent assists the Superintendent in the management of the Land development, Home Construction and Warranty on a specific project, or projects they are assigned. The Assistant Superintendent is responsible for expenditures, job reporting, training and direct supervision of the subcontractors and consultants assigned to the project or projects they are assigned to supervise. The primary area of concern for the Assistant Superintendent is scheduling and direct supervision of homes from the drywall stage to completion, including the Homeowner orientation. 
 
Essential Duties and Responsibilities:
 
  • Oversee and schedule construction related activities on assigned projects as they relate to the areas of finishing the home from drywall stage on.
  • Assist in the permit process within the governing municipalities. 
  • Deliver homes within the desired and stated time frames set by Division Manager and the Construction Manager.
  • Manage the completion of the Home Owner Orientation items and warranty items in a timely manner.
  • Manage all relationships with the customers to maintain a professional and successful relationship.
  • Interact directly with the Sales and Marketing staff to assure that the company's objectives are being met.
  • Direct the field staff and subcontractors to properly build and reproduce the Model Homes construction on each project.
  • Direct the field staff and Subcontractors to maintain the Model Homes and inventory houses in conditions presentable to prospective buyers and within acceptable standards set by the company.
  • Direct the subcontractors to maintain their project, including in and around the construction office in a condition presentable to prospective buyers and within acceptable standards set by the company.
  • Assist Land Development and approval processing issues as needed.
  • Thoroughly understand, be able to interpret and critique, improve through suggestion and articulate the information contained on the Architectural and Structural Engineering Plans.
  • Manage the installation of the correct, company specified, products in the homes built under their supervision.
  • Thoroughly understand construction actives relating to Land Developments and Residential Construction.
  • Assist in the formation, performance and instruction of the policies, procedures, philosophies, reports and paperwork required by the company.
  • Assist the Division Manager, Construction Manager and Superintendent as needed. 
  • In regards to local, state, and national Building Codes and Statutes: maintain a thorough and up to date understanding of, the ability to interpret and articulate, and assure the homes constructed fully conform to those codes and statutes.
  • Safeguard all areas under company control from hazardous situations and materials acting as with full responsibility for the safety of Field Personnel under their supervision.
  • Secure the Companies property and protect it from theft, vandalism, and damage.
  • Procure, analyze, understand and articulate to company personnel and customers the manufacturer's recommendations of the use, application, safety precautions, maintenance, and warranty.
  • Provide technical direction to subcontractors through training, direction and supervision.
  • Assist the Construction Manager and Superintendent in the hiring, teaching, training and motivation of Subcontractors and consultant to ensure their successful performance.
  • Understand and follow corporate personnel procedures as they relate to all governing Federal and State laws and statutes.
  • Assist in the recruitment, qualification and training of Subcontractors to have a thorough knowledge of the expectations, requirements, policies and procedures of the company.
  • Anticipate, monitor and resolve subcontractor conflicts before they escalate.
  • Assist in the set up maintenance and proper organization of their Construction field office.
  • Assist in the budgeting, management and control all direct and indirect expenditures as they pertain to projects under their supervision.
  • Assist in the production of all Purchasing Documents, including but not limited to Subcontractor Agreements as they pertain to projects under their supervision.
  • Assist in the bidding, negotiation and execution all Subcontractor Agreements
  • Assist in the review and approve all construction and warranty expenditures as they pertain to projects under their supervision. All contractual expenditures will be reviewed and signed by the Construction Manager and Division Manager
  • Assist with construction, warranty and purchasing reporting and documentation as they pertain to projects under their supervision.
  • Accurately forecast and meet completion and closing dates of homes as required.
  • Carry and execute the procedures of the Emergency Pager as required.
